Skills / biz skill creator
biz skill creator
业务Skill全生命周期管理工具——通过深度需求分析创建、修改、测试业务Skill。基于 Anthropic skill-creator 扩展,支持领域知识积累、三维度需求深挖、接口收集、Mock测试、迭代改进。
Installation
Kompatibilitaet
Beschreibung
biz-skill-creator
业务 Skill 全生命周期管理工具——从需求深挖到测试验证,一站式创建高质量业务 Skill。
基于 Anthropic skill-creator 扩展,针对业务场景深度定制。
适用场景
面向需要将业务流程封装为 AI Skill 的团队:现场实施、产品经理、研发工程师。
典型用例:
- 将 ERP/CRM/HIS 等系统的操作流程封装为 Skill
- 把重复性的数据查询、报表生成、单据处理自动化
- 快速适配不同客户的部署需求(参数调整模式)
四种模式
| 模式 | 触发场景 | 说明 | |------|---------|------| | 创建模式 | "帮我做一个新的 Skill" | 完整走需求深挖 → 接口收集 → Skill 生成 → 测试验证 | | 修改模式 | "帮我改一下这个 Skill" | 导入已有 Skill,差异对比确认后修改 | | 参数调整模式 | "换个客户部署" | 只改业务参数,不碰核心逻辑 | | 知识导入模式 | "先导入领域知识" | 从设计文档提取领域知识,后续复用 |
核心特性
需求深挖(Phase 1)
对每个业务步骤按三个维度递归追问,直到没有模糊地带:
| 维度 | 要回答的问题 | |------|-------------| | 数据来源 | 这个数据从哪来?(用户输入 / 接口 / 固定配置) | | 判断逻辑 | 怎么决定走哪条路?(固定规则 / 用户选择 / AI 推理) | | 异常处理 | 拿不到或有歧义怎么办?(默认值 / 报错 / 降级) |
领域知识积累(Phase 0)
首次接触新业务领域时,从设计文档自动提取业务对象、术语、模块关联,存入 references/domains/。同领域后续创建 Skill 直接复用。
接口封装(Phase 3-4)
所有外部接口封装为 scripts/ 下的 Python 脚本,统一处理认证、错误、JSON 输出,并支持 --mock 模式用于测试。
测试验证
支持两种环境:
- 有 subagent(Claude Code / Cowork):并行评估 + 自动评分 + Benchmark + Eval Viewer
- 无 subagent(单会话环境):顺序执行 + inline 评分 + 简化 Benchmark
迭代改进
结构化的改进方法论:
- 从反馈泛化,不过拟合
- 保持 Skill 精简,去掉不起作用的指令
- 解释 why 而非堆 MUST
- 从 transcript 中发现可复用脚本
Description 触发优化
自动化优化循环(scripts/run_loop.py)或手动调整,提升 Skill 的触发准确度。
文件结构
biz-skill-creator/ # GitHub 仓库根目录
├── README.md
├── LICENSE.txt # Apache 2.0
└── skills/
└── biz-skill-creator/ # ← 安装时复制这个目录
├── SKILL.md # 核心指令
├── _meta.json # 元数据
├── agents/ # Subagent 指令
│ ├── grader.md # 评分
│ ├── comparator.md # 盲评 A/B 对比
│ └── analyzer.md # 溯因分析
├── assets/
│ └── eval_review.html # 触发评估审核模板
├── eval-viewer/ # 测试结果可视化
│ ├── generate_review.py
│ └── viewer.html
├── references/ # 参考文档
│ ├── schemas.md # JSON 格式规范
│ ├── testing-basics.md # 基础测试方法
│ ├── testing-tools.md # 环境适配测试
│ ├── testing-iteration.md # 迭代改进方法论
│ ├── templates.md # 格式模板
│ ├── workflows.md # 工作流模式
│ ├── output-patterns.md # 输出模式
│ └── progressive-disclosure-patterns.md
└── scripts/ # 工具脚本
├── run_loop.py # Eval + Improve 自动循环
├── run_eval.py # 触发评估
├── improve_description.py # Description 优化
├── aggregate_benchmark.py # Benchmark 聚合
├── generate_report.py # 报告生成
├── quick_validate.py # Skill 校验
├── package_skill.py # 打包为 .skill 文件
└── utils.py # 通用工具
安装
克隆仓库后,将 skills/biz-skill-creator/ 目录复制到你的 Skill 存放位置:
git clone https://github.com/GarrusHuang/biz-skill-creator.git /tmp/biz-skill-creator
# Claude Code
cp -r /tmp/biz-skill-creator/skills/biz-skill-creator ~/.claude/skills/biz-skill-creator
# 其他平台(放到对应的 Skills 目录)
cp -r /tmp/biz-skill-creator/skills/biz-skill-creator /path/to/your/skills/biz-skill-creator
快速开始
安装后,对 AI 助手说:
- "帮我做一个查询订单状态的 Skill"→ 进入创建模式
- "帮我改一下这个报表生成的 Skill"→ 进入修改模式
- "这个 Skill 换到新客户环境部署"→ 进入参数调整模式
致谢
基于 Anthropic skills 项目的 skill-creator 扩展开发,遵循 Apache 2.0 许可证。
License
Aehnliche Skills
last30days skill
AI agent skill that researches any topic across Reddit, X, YouTube, HN, Polymarket, and the web - then synthesizes a grounded summary
context mode
Context window optimization for AI coding agents. Sandboxes tool output, 98% reduction. 12 platforms
claude seo
Universal SEO skill for Claude Code. 19 sub-skills, 12 subagents, 3 extensions (DataForSEO, Firecrawl, Banana). Technical SEO, E-E-A-T, schema, GEO/AEO, backlinks, local SEO, maps intelligence, Google APIs, and PDF/Excel reporting.
pinme
Deploy Your Frontend in a Single Command. Claude Code Skills supported.
godogen
Claude Code & Codex skills that build complete Godot projects from a game description
claude ads
Comprehensive paid advertising audit & optimization skill for Claude Code. 250+ checks across Google, Meta, YouTube, LinkedIn, TikTok, Microsoft & Apple Ads with weighted scoring, parallel agents, industry templates, and AI creative generation.